Hotel Rating Systems: A Global Overview

Before diving into the specifics of Tel Aviv, it's crucial to comprehend the framework of hotel ratings globally. Hotel ratings serve as a guide, providing insights into the quality, amenities, and services offered at a hotel. They are often based on star systems, ranging from one to five stars, with some countries employing an additional ‘luxury’ or ‘six-star’ rating. In general, these ratings assess:

  • Facilities and Amenities: Evaluating the presence of pools, spas, gyms, or conference centers.
  • Service Quality: Judging staff professionalism and hospitality.
  • Room Standards: Focusing on cleanliness, comfort, and décor.
  • Food and Beverage Options: Availability and diversity of on-site dining experiences.

How are Hotels Rated in Tel Aviv?

When evaluating hotels in Tel Aviv, several rating systems come into play including international and local standards. Here’s a closer look at how these assessments manifest in one of the Middle East's most dynamic cities:

Local vs. International Standards

Local Standards

Tel Aviv employs a hybrid approach combining global practices with local expectations. The Israeli Ministry of Tourism adopted the Hotelstars Union system. This European benchmark offers uniformity and reliability in rating hotels and contributes to maintaining high standards in hospitality.

International Standards

Prominent global hotel chains operating in Tel Aviv still adhere to international criteria, ensuring consistency for travelers accustomed to acclaimed brands like Marriott, Hilton, or InterContinental.

Star Ratings, What They Mean in Tel Aviv

To fully navigate the hotel landscape, comprehending what each star rating indicates in Tel Aviv is vital:

  • One to Two Stars: Basic accommodation, often family-run or budget options. Expect clean rooms with essential services but limited public facilities.
  • Three Stars: Mid-range comfort zones with additional amenities. Typically, these hotels offer on-site dining, modest business services, and recreational options.
  • Four Stars: Enhanced services and facilities signify a four-star rating. Hotels may feature upscale restaurants, room service, fitness centers, and polished hospitality.
  • Five Stars: Exemplary luxury characterized by personalized service, gourmet dining, elegant interiors, and top-notch health centers or spas. The crème de la crème of Tel Aviv’s hotel offerings.

Exploring Tel Aviv's Hotel Offerings

Tel Aviv's bustling hotel scene offers something for every traveler. Whether seeking luxury, boutique charm, or budget-friendly options, understanding local ratings aids in aligning accommodations with expectations.

Top Luxury Hotels in Tel Aviv

  • The Norman Tel Aviv: An emblem of refined elegance, this boutique hotel meshes 1920s grandeur with contemporary chic. Located in the heart of the city, it has consistently garnered top ratings for its luxurious amenities, including a rooftop infinity pool and gourmet dining.

  • The Ritz-Carlton, Herzliya: Though slightly north of Tel Aviv, this lavish hotel is well-rated for its opulent marina views and outstanding service.

Charming Boutique Hotels

  • Brown TLV Urban Hotel: Situated in downtown Tel Aviv, this hotel exemplifies urban sophistication. With its vintage-inspired design and modern comfort, it’s perfect for those seeking a unique style that resonates with the city’s artistic flair.

  • Hotel Montefiore: A blend of historical allure and modern luxury, this boutique hotel is celebrated for its culinary excellence and its position in the city’s pulse.

Budget-Friendly Gems

  • Abraham Hostel Tel Aviv: Renowned for its vibrant atmosphere and affordable prices, this hostel provides a communal traveler’s experience without compromising on cleanliness or service.

  • Dave Gordon, a Brown Hotel: This budget-friendly option boasts a convenient location near Tel Aviv’s beach promenade, offering stylish yet economical accommodations.

Choosing the Right Hotel: A How-To Guide

Finding the perfect stay in Tel Aviv entails balancing desires with budgetary constraints while considering location and unique needs. Here is a practical guide:

Establishing Priorities

Determine what matters most: Is it location, comfort, unique experiences, or budget? Define these criteria based on planned activities, travel companions, and personal preferences.

Setting a Budget

Options in Tel Aviv span diverse price ranges. Allocating a clear budget streamlines the selection process, whether seeking affordable solutions or indulging in luxury.

Evaluating Online Reviews

Consult multiple review platforms such as TripAdvisor or Booking.com for insights. Look for consistency in feedback surrounding service and amenities, while keeping cultural expectations in mind.

Booking Tips and Local Insights

Book early during peak seasons—March through June and September through November. Additionally, consider reaching out to hotel staff for specific requests or understanding hidden gems within the city.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How reliable are hotel ratings in Tel Aviv compared to other countries? A: Hotel ratings in Tel Aviv largely align with European standards due to Israel’s adoption of the Hotelstars Union system. They are considered reliable indicators of service and amenities.

Q: What can I expect from three-star hotels in Tel Aviv? A: Three-star hotels in Tel Aviv provide comfortable rooms with essential amenities and additional services like on-site dining and basic recreational options.

Q: Are there luxurious but accessible hotel options in Tel Aviv? A: Yes, there are several high-end hotels offering promotional rates at certain times of the year. Also, boutique hotels like Brown TLV provide a unique luxurious experience at a slightly lower rate than major chains.

Q: How important is location when choosing a hotel in Tel Aviv? A: Location significantly influences the Tel Aviv experience. Staying near the beach, cultural centers, or nightlife areas can enhance convenience and enjoyment.

Q: What makes Tel Aviv’s hospitality unique? A: Tel Aviv’s hospitality is infused with a vibrant, cosmopolitan spirit reflective of the city’s diversity. It offers a mix of global luxury standards with local flair, often highlighted by exceptional dining and cultural experiences.
